Scope and Content

The Division of Travel Development (previously the Utah Travel Council) photographed the Utah landscape in the 1950s and 1960s to assist in their goal of providing publicity for the state. The division wanted to have a library of still photographs available for their own use, and to assist any individual or agency in promoting recreation and tourism within the state. Photographs in this collection were taken throughout the state, and are primarily scenic views, including many designated tourist spots, recreation sites, and panoramic landscapes. The travel council also photographed recreational activities such as boating and skiing, as well as activities and events they sponsored. This collection includes black and white prints, negatives, and color slides.

Arrangement

Alphabetical by travel region, thereunder photographs alphabetical by location or event, and slides alphabetical.

The travel council divided Utah into travel regions for promotional purposes. These regions and the counties they include are:1. Bridgerland (Cache and Rich); 2. Canyonlands (San Juan and Grand); 3. Castle Country (Carbon and Emery); 4. Color Country (Kane, Washington, Beaver, Garfield, and Iron); 5. Dinosaurland (Daggett, Duchesne, and Unitah); 6. Golden Spike Empire (Box Elder, Weber, Davis and Morgan); 7. Mormon Country or Great Salt Lake Country (Tooele and Salt Lake); 8. Mountainland (Summit, Wasatch and Utah); 9. Panoramaland (Juab, Millard, Piute, Wayne, Sevier, and Sanpete). The collection is arranged alphabetically by travel region. Thereunder, photographic prints and negatives are arranged alphabetically by location or event, followed by slides, which are also arranged alphabetically. Miscellaneous and unidentified material appears at the end.

Processing Information

The photographs in this series were originally tossed in a box, but many were marked with the location they were taken and the travel region. They were sorted and organized by Sarah Talley. Archival processing was completed by Rosemary Cundiff in July 2001.

Related Material

Travel guides from the Office of Tourism, Series 2435, contain succeeding editions of a general travel guide for Utah. Photographs were used to illustrate these.
Publications from the Office of Tourism, Series 2508, include a variety of publications both advertising Utah and reporting on tourism in the state. Photographs were used to illustrate these.
Annual reports from the Dept. of Community and Economic Development. Division of Travel Development, Series 2993, provide information on the division's activities and goals.
Travel brochures from the Dept. of Community and Economic Development. Division of Travel Development, Series 3000, include a wide variety of brochures advertizing specific points of interest and travel regions. Photographs were used to illustrate these.
